Faisal shocked Kamal to Matunga Gymkhana - Dadar Club Open Snooker Tournament

 

Fancied cueist, Faisal Khan, shocked former world No. 3 Kamal Chawla to claim Rs.50000 winners prize in the Matunga Gymkhana-Dadar Club Open Snooker Tournament here in Mumbai today.

 

Faisal, who represents Railways in the national circuit, capitalized on the chances that came his way to romp to a 6-3 triumph in the best-of-11 frames final. In the process, Khan ended a long drought after winning the Mukesh Rehani memorial way back in September 2012 where he beat Laxman Rawat.

 

Though not at his best, Khan dominated the final, relying on small but significant breaks to stay ahead of his accomplished opponent.

 

“I did not play too well,” admitted Khan. “In fact, I played really well upto the semi-finals, with consistent breaks. I just took advantage of the chances I got and held on."

 

Worth mentioning Khan defeated Shivam Arora in Semi final and Yasin Merchant in the quarter final.

 

"I too got some good chances but I did not capitalized on them," said Chawla. "Anyway, this tournament was a nice warm-up before the nationals."

 

Results - Final:

Faisal Khan beat Kamal Chawla :: 6-3

(1-79(60), 68-37, 64-45, 87(55)-15, 27-105(54,42unf), 72(38)-1, 38-76, 59-16, 75-37).
